Ingredients
US|METRIC
4 SERVINGS
- 2 Tbsp. oil
- 1 lb. steak (such as strip loin, rib eye, etc.)
- Cajun seasoning (to taste)
- 2 Tbsp. butter
- 8 oz. shrimp (peeled and deviened)
- 4 cloves garlic
- 1/4 cup chicken broth (or dry white wine)
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 2 tsp. Dijon mustard
- 1 Tbsp. Cajun seasoning (or to taste)
- 1/4 cup Parmigiano Reggiano (parmesan cheese, grated)
- 1 Tbsp. lemon juice
- 1 Tbsp. parsley (chopped)
